Position Summary

Reporting to the Technical Supervisor, The Laboratory Technician will be is responsible for performing moderate complexity testing. S/he analyzes, reviews, and reports test results and quality control results and takes remedial action when indicated.  Ensures specimen integrity by adhering to the laboratory’s procedures for specimen handling and processing.  Adheres to departmental policies and procedures to include departmental programs, quality control, quality assurance, and safety. After two years of CLIA laboratory experience and appropriate training in high complexity testing, the candidate/employee will have the ability to transition into a Laboratory Technologist role.
